This generously proportioned detached bungalow has been thoughtfully extended to the side and rear, creating a versatile and spacious single-storey home. Designed with flexible living in mind, the property offers a well-balanced layout ideal for families, home workers, or those seeking room to entertain.
The accommodation includes a bright and expansive open-plan living and dining room, a separate fitted kitchen with utility area, four bedrooms plus a study, a bathroom, cloakroom/WC, and a practical store room. Modern comforts include UPVC double glazing and gas central heating throughout.
Externally, the property is set well back from the road in one of Radcliffe on Trent's most sought-after locations. A block-paved frontage and driveway extend beneath a car port, providing generous off-road parking. To the rear, an elevated Indian stone terrace offers far-reaching views across Radcliffe and the Trent Valley, with steps leading down to a lawned garden enclosed for privacy.
Perfectly positioned within easy reach of Radcliffe village centre, the home benefits from nearby shops, schools, doctors, and excellent public transport links, while also offering convenient access to Nottingham, Leicester, and beyond.
